Abstract


In this paper, the improved extended modified tanh function method is applied to hierarchy of nonlinear partial evolution equation that model the propagation of a pulse in optical fibers with first-order dispersion (M=1). Bright, dark and singular soliton solutions are obtained. Also, periodic singular solutions and elliptic Weierstrass doubly periodic type solution are acquired. Graphs of some of the obtained results are presented.
